#94bbb2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94bbb2 is composed of 58% red, 73.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 166.2 degrees, a saturation of 22.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#94bbb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#297765.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#94bbb2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#94bbb2 has RGB values of R:148, G:187,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 9747378.

Shades and Tints of #94bbb2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f4f8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#94bbb2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1aeab is the less saturated color, while #51fed6 is the most saturated one.
